Basics of Industrial Scales
Industrial ranges are important tools utilized throughout different fields, including production, logistics, and agriculture, to ensure precise weight dimensions of heavy loads. The basic concept behind commercial scales involves the conversion of weight right into a measurable kind that can be displayed electronically or analogically. These scales utilize numerous systems, such as lots cells or mechanical levers, to figure out the weight of objects put upon them.

In addition to their measurement capacities, commercial ranges are created to hold up against rough settings, including durable building and construction that withstands dust, moisture, and hefty effects. Calibration and maintenance are important to guarantee accuracy, as also minor inconsistencies can cause considerable financial effects. By recognizing the fundamentals of industrial scales, users can appreciate their importance in numerous commercial applications.
Types of Industrial Scales
Different kinds of industrial ranges provide to the diverse demands of various industries, each made to manage certain considering tasks with accuracy and dependability. Among one of the most typical types are flooring scales, which are perfect for considering large and heavy products. These scales commonly include big platforms and can accommodate palletized products, making them important in storehouses and shipping centers.
An additional type is bench ranges, which are often used for smaller sized things in manufacturing and retail settings. They supply exact measurements for products that call for accuracy, such as chemicals or components in assembly lines (Industrial Scales). For mobile operations, portable ranges supply adaptability and ease of transport, ideal for fieldwork or temporary installations
In applications needing high-capacity dimensions, such as wholesale product handling, crane scales and tons cells are used. These ranges can gauge loads suspended from a crane or other lifting apparatus, making certain safety and security and accuracy throughout operations. Furthermore, specialized scales like checkweighers are used in production lines to preserve quality assurance by guaranteeing that items fulfill weight specifications. Each kind of commercial range plays a crucial duty in boosting functional effectiveness and precision across various industries.
Exactly How Evaluating Mechanisms Job
Considering systems are necessary elements that enable exact dimension of mass across different commercial ranges. These systems utilize numerous concepts of physics and engineering to provide specific weight readings, important for supply monitoring, quality assurance, and conformity with regulative requirements.
One typical kind of evaluating mechanism is the lots cell, which operates on the concept of stress assesses. When a tons is applied, the tons cell deforms a little, generating an electric signal proportional to the weight. This signal is after that exchanged an understandable weight dimension by the scale's electronic devices.
One more extensively utilized mechanism is the mechanical balance, which uses a system of levers and weights. Industrial Scales. This method depends on the principle of stability, where the weight of the things being measured is stabilized against known weights, permitting direct measurement
In addition, pneumatic and hydraulic scales take advantage of liquid dynamics concepts to measure weight. These systems make use of the pressure put in by a lots to identify weight, supplying high accuracy for large loads.

Upkeep and Calibration Tips
Ensuring the durability and accuracy of industrial ranges requires thorough maintenance and normal calibration. A precautionary upkeep schedule is crucial; it should include regular evaluations to recognize wear and tear, especially on lots cells and other sensitive parts. Consistently cleaning the range's surface area you could try this out and guaranteeing the surrounding location is totally free from particles will certainly help maintain its stability and efficiency.
Calibration is equally vital and should be done at normal intervals or whenever the scale experiences considerable modifications in temperature level, moisture, or physical displacement. Utilize certified calibration weights that are traceable to nationwide criteria for precision. Document each calibration session thoroughly to track efficiency with time and recognize any trends or repeating problems.
Furthermore, be conscious of the range's atmosphere. Stay clear of positioning it near resources of resonance, electromagnetic interference, or extreme temperatures, as these factors can adversely affect measurements. Train all drivers on correct range use and upkeep procedures to guarantee consistent performance and accuracy. By sticking to these upkeep and calibration pointers, individuals can improve the dependability of their industrial scales, guaranteeing ideal procedure in any kind of setting.
